Key Guidelines for Optimized Pallet Management

Establishing industry standards for effective pallet management is vital for optimizing supply chain operations. Organizations should start by normalizing pallet sizes to streamline storage and transport processes, ensuring compatibility with equipment and facilities. Routine inspections of pallets are critical to maintain quality; damaged pallets should be fixed or replaced immediately to prevent disruptions.

Utilizing proper stacking practices can improve space usage, reducing the risk of accidents and damage. Furthermore, establishing clear labeling and documentation processes helps with tracking inventory and minimizes errors. Staff training on pallet handling and safety protocols fosters a culture of efficiency and care.

Lastly, routine assessments of pallet management practices can discover areas for improvement, enabling organizations adjust to changing demands. By implementing these best practices, businesses can secure greater productivity, lower costs, and boost overall productivity in their supply chain operations.

Real-Time Monitoring Systems

Monitoring pallets in real-time boosts efficiency and decreases losses in supply chain management. Real-time tracking solutions leverage technologies such as RFID, GPS, and IoT sensors to deliver accurate location data and status updates on pallets throughout the logistics process. This visibility empowers companies to swiftly identify delays, monitor conditions, and optimize routes. By implementing these solutions into existing systems, businesses can streamline operations and make informed decisions based on real-time information. Moreover, real-time tracking minimizes the risk of loss or theft, ensuring that pallets are accounted for at all times. Finally, embracing real-time tracking solutions encourages a proactive approach to pallet management, producing improved resource allocation and enhanced overall productivity.

Determining ROI Measurements

Understanding the obscured costs in pallet management paves the way for assessing the return on investment (ROI) of pallet management solutions. Exact calculation of ROI entails examining both direct and indirect costs connected to pallet management. Direct costs usually include expenditures for acquiring, servicing, and replacing pallets, while indirect costs may encompass labor, storage, and operational disruptions stemming from inefficient pallet handling. To calculate ROI, organizations can use the formula: ROI = (Net Profit from Pallet Management Solutions / Total Costs) x 100. This metric delivers a clear picture of financial performance. By regularly monitoring these metrics, businesses can make data-driven decisions regarding pallet management solutions, ensuring they align with general operational goals and contribute favorably to the bottom line.

What Are the Standard Pallet Types Found in Industrial Applications?

Industries commonly utilize pallets such as wooden, plastic, metal, and corrugated varieties. Each type presents distinct advantages, such as durability, weight, and resistance to moisture, meeting various logistical and storage demands.

What Impact Do Weather Conditions Have on Pallet Durability?

Environmental conditions tremendously impact pallet longevity. Severe temperature fluctuations, humidity, and UV radiation can contribute to deterioration, structural warping, or mold growth. Therefore, pallets produced from select materials may perform better under certain environmental conditions, providing long-term performance.

Is Pallet Recycling or Repurposing Possible?

It's possible to recycle or repurpose pallets. Numerous businesses use wooden pallets for furniture, garden beds, or craft projects, while plastic pallets are often recycled into new products, promoting sustainability and reducing waste in industries.
